Defending champion and number one seed Jennifer Capriati was forced to a second set tie break by Italy's Rita Grande before claiming her place in the quarter-finals of the Australian Open in Melbourne. Capriati was pushed all the way to an 11/9 tie break to take the second set 7-6 after taking the first 6-3, and now faces Amelie Mauresmo in the last eight following her victory over German Marlene Weingartner. Mauresmo, the seventh seed and 1999 finalist, had to dig deep when 3-4 down in the third set to overcome the unseeded Weingartner 6-0 4-6 7-5.
Meanwhile, Justine Henin, who may meet the winner in the semi-finals, raced through her fourth round match 6-0 6-3 against Russian 12th seed Elena Dementieva. Henin, seeded six, will next meet fourth seeded compatriot Kim Clijsters who rocketed into the quarter-finals with a comprehensive 6-0 6-2 victory over Slovakian Janette Husarova in just 45 minutes.
